The Science and Technology Facilities Council (STFC) offers £5,000 to £20,000 to support activities that engage the public with STFC supported science, people, technology or facilities.

STFC are looking to support projects that do one or more of the following:

  • deliver high-quality public engagement activities in the areas supported by us
  • introduce STFC science and technology to new audiences
  • highlight the achievements of STFC science and technology
  • demonstrate the value to the UK of science, technology, engineering and mathematics (STEM)
  • work with our public engagement and communication teams
  • help to deliver the aims of the STFC public engagement strategy

Spark awards encourage ‘novel approaches’ to engagement and audience. However, applications that use established engagement methods are welcomed.

Awards are available of between £5,000 and £20,000.

The duration of this award is between 12 and 36 months.

The deadline for applications is 4pm (UK time) on 24 April 2025.
